Transaction 62ada942ae1514b535d85f79c31e0185a337d97591d2b8f8a1c8baa5d1b3d49e

1 Input
2 Outputs
  • 62ada942ae1514b535d85f79c31e0185a337d97591d2b8f8a1c8baa5d1b3d49e:0
  • value  1013175
    address  378wETfkuPuv7dYybjCKkCNtzab9SJg8B7
  • 62ada942ae1514b535d85f79c31e0185a337d97591d2b8f8a1c8baa5d1b3d49e:1
  • value  35173307
    address  1M3HbgBgdsp2iqGS4KiYp63oNedGWvoyy2